It seems like every grow I run into this at the earlier part of late flower. It doesn't seem to hurt that much this late in the game, I would love to figure out what is causing it and fix it. I grow in promix with added perilite. I use Advanced Nutrients Jungle Juice two part base nutes and for sups I use Voodoo, Piranha, B52, Carboload, Rhino Skin, Big Bud, Overdrive. I use GH CalMagic and FloroKleen. My medium pH is 6.6 via A8. I feed at 6.3 pH. This starts on the tips of the buds on the main branches and slowly progresses to the lower buds. Bud leaves are just frying, starts around the margins and quickly moves in. Old leaves are not affected at all, only new growth. I usually start using just water when this shows up and it will continue on just RO water as she finishes up. Anybody have any ideas on what's going on here?

:pass: HM buddy, what's up? ....let's see, from what you describe, symptoms starting at the very tops and moving down, it's gotta be an immobile elemental nute,... you say it happens consistently,...on the same nutrients and feed regime? That might be an important clue here,... Hmmm, the only thing that really fits is B defc., very rare! This might the first case I've seen, in fact, and I'm anything but certain,...:doh: Of those AN products, I don't think any of them is a micronutrient supplement, right? That's the best thing to try, and see if it can be halted,... Earth Juice Microblast is a good one, very specific product,... Botanicare CalMag Plus is another, which is a sort of all-in-one product, tons of other good stuff in it,....uhhh,.. brainfarting on others,... other options-- well, go here, and read up on B defc.: ( https://www.autoflower.org/threads/self-diagnose-your-plants-basic-deficiencies-list.11/ )... the eye wash stuff might be the ticket, as it's in solution already,... I do give my plants borax from time to time, it is highly soluble so uptake should be fine; I have never tried it as a foliar spray so can't comment on that method.

I use Twenty Mule Team Borax, find it with the laundry detergents. Make sure it is borax and not washing soda which is normally close by. I would try 1 teaspoon per gallon (1/4 teaspoon per liter)

Eye wash is boric acid, might work but have never used.

I might have a fresh pic of B defc. to bring to the diagnostic pic depot here- :eyebrows:.... yeah, I thought about P defc. too, but because it's mobile in the plant, it doesn't hit up that high unless really severe and advanced,... I've seen it hit mid to upper-mid's first, drawing on the closer leaves vs. the lowers (like in N and often, Mg), I'm guessing for efficiency's' sake, since translocating it from established tissues to needy areas costs metabolic energy,.... good point about the temp's, but I think those cool temps would have to be sustained constantly, or nearly so, to cause that type defc.,... she spends most of her hours in mid 70's you say?... that said, I'd up the light hour temps a few degrees, and keep the dark hours temp' above 65F,... though, the cool temps might bring you some nice color! :smoking:

I'm leaning more toward a deficiency because switching to straight RO water made things noticeably worse in just one day. If it was too much of something, I would think the straight water would have helped, not speed up damage. I'm pretty sold on the AN line I use, two of the sups are soil builders, one is a B vitamin, two are PK boosters, one is a carbohydrate, and one is silica. I follow the AN nutrient chart at 1/2 listed amount. I've had great results, just this little problem at the end.
